Waiver of Cash Loan by Holding Company Not Taxable as Business Income u/s 28(iv) of Income Tax Act: ITAT [Read Order]

The Income Tax Appellate Tribunal (ITAT), Pune bench has held that the waiver of cash loan by a holding company vide Agreement is not taxable as “Income from Profits and Gains from Business and Profession” under section 28(iv) of the Income Tax Act, 1961.

The assessee, Drillco Hertel Limited is a subsidiary of M/s Kennametal Inc USA, which was holding 50% shares of the assessee company and Mr J.K Khanna along with his family members was holding 50% shares of the assessee company as per the Joint Venture Agreement.

For the relevant assessment year, Kennametal Inc USA had advanced a Cash Loan of Rupees equivalent to USD 5,00,000/- to Assessee DHL. There was a promissory note. Later, Kennametal Inc waived the cash Loan of USD 5,00,000/- advanced to the assessee vide Master Agreement.

The AO has treated the said cash loan of USD 5,00,000/- as income u/s 28(iv).

Section 28(iv) of the Income Tax Act, 1961 refers to “any benefit” arising from the business.

A two-Member Tribunal comprising Shri S.S Godara, Judicial Member and Dr Dipak P. Ripote, Accountant Member relied on the Apex Court’s decision in the case of CIT Vs Mahindra & Mahindra and held that “the said Loan of USD 500000/- was a cash Loan. Therefore, respectfully following the Hon’ble Supreme Court’s decision in the case of CIT Vs Mahindra & Mahindra (supra), it is held that the waiver of cash Loan of Rupees equivalent to USD 5,00,000/- is not income within the purview of Section 28(iv) of the Act. Hence, the AO is directed to delete the impugned addition qua USD 5,00,000/-.”

The assessee was represented by Shri Nikhil Pathak and the department was represented by Shri M.G.Jasnani.
